On November 24, 2002, Osama bin Laden wrote a letter to the American people explaining the reasons for his War on America. His list of grievances included the American business and military presence in the Middle East, but he ... wrote: "The creation and continuation of Israel is one of the greatest crimes, and you are the leader of the criminals. The creation of Israel is a crime that must be erased. You support the Jews."

Bin Laden is among the 10 most wanted men in the United States for masterminding twin U.S. Embassy bombings in East Africa in August 1998. He is a prime suspect in organizing or at least inspiring the bombing of the USS Cole on Oct. 12, which killed 17 American sailors.
Bin Laden's war against the U.S. would take the form of a prolonged terrorist campaign. In 1989, the same year that the Soviets withdrew from Afghanistan, bin Laden founded his international terrorist organization, Al Qaeda (The Base) to train fighters for the global jihad against America.

Bin Laden's followers, who support a radical fundamentalist brand of Islam, remain devoted to their leader and continue to heed his call for a holy war. Ever wary of the price America has put on his head, he has reportedly chosen a successor: Muhammad Atef, an Egyptian Muslim who married bin Laden's daughter in January 2001.
